I’m looking for opinions on the GameSir G8 +, I’m looking for something IOS and moonlight compatible that is ergonomic and comfortable for long sessions with larger hands, my backbone is great by slightly too small

Consider G8 Galileo, since it is much lighter than G8+ and G8+ MFi according to my googling . I am G8+ user(the one that can run both wired and wireless), I would say wireless mode is not needed at all (noticeable Bluetooth latency), also wireless means gamepad has batteries that makes it heavier. MCON ruined clamp-style mobile controllers for me

Yeah, and as much as I like the G8 Galileo the bluetooth version would CONSTANTLY get activated by various button presses, there's no way to 'lock' it to be off. And man I'm not adding even MORE bulk by putting it in a case within my backpack.
